== Irish == === Alternative forms === greadal, greadall, greideal, greideall, greille, grille === Etymology === From Anglo-Norman gredil, variant of Old French greil, from Latin crāticulum, diminutive of crātis. === Noun === grideall f (genitive singular gridille, nominative plural gridillí) or grideall m (genitive singular gridill, nominative plural gridill) griddle (pan) ==== Declension ==== Feminine noun (standard) Masculine noun (dialectal) ==== Derived terms ==== arán gridille (“griddle-cake”) cáca gridille (“griddle-cake”) císte gridille (“griddle-cake”) iasc gridille (“griddled fish”) === Mutation === === Further reading === Ó Dónaill, Niall (1977), “grideall”, in Foclóir Gaeilge–Béarla, Dublin: An Gúm, →ISBN de Bhaldraithe, Tomás (1959), “grideall”, in English-Irish Dictionary, An Gúm “grideall”, in New English-Irish Dictionary, Foras na Gaeilge, 2013–2026
